This weekly update covers significant news, notably the sales ban of the Chevrolet Camaro SS and ZL1 in California and Washington due to new copper-free brake pad regulations. While the ban is effective January 2021, vehicles already on lots can be sold, but new orders are prohibited. Chevrolet plans a compliant brake system for the 2022 model year, leaving a significant gap for current inventory. The review also details the production version of the 2022 Acura MDX, highlighting its new platform, improved suspension, larger dimensions, and a refined 3.5L V6 engine praised for real-world fuel economy over a turbo-four. The interior receives a major upgrade with a dual-screen setup and a versatile seven-passenger configuration. Other news includes a refreshed 2021 Nissan Armada with updated styling and interior tech (though the infotainment screen is not a touchscreen), a revised 2021 Nissan Kicks with a sportier look and standard safety features, minor updates for the 2021 Mazda MX-5 Miata, and the upcoming 2022 GMC Sierra 1500 Denali featuring SuperCruise. Toyota and Lexus tease new electric SUVs, Mitsubishi reveals the next-gen Outlander, the Chicago Auto Show is postponed, and the Ford Bronco launch is delayed to summer 2021, with the manual Sasquatch package pushed to the 2022 model year. Finally, McLaren plans to reduce its limited-edition models, focusing on future hypercars like the P1 successor.
